/* existing CSS - for reference 
#subNavContainer { position: absolute; bottom: 0px; left: 0px; background: #E31937; height: 30px;  z-index: 50; width: 890px; }
#subNav { padding-left: 8px; }
#subNav li { display: inline; }
#subNav a:link, #subNav a:visited { font-size: 1em; font-weight: bold; color: #FFF; text-transform: uppercase; margin: 5px 0; padding: 4px 8px 4px 8px; }
#subNav a:hover, #subNav a.current { background: #CD1732; }
*/



/****** these lines update existing CSS *******/
#subNav { left: 0px; top: 0px; height: 30px; }
#subNav li { display:inline-block; position: relative; height: 30px; width: auto; }

#subNav a { display: inline-block; float: none; } /* we need to set float:none here or remove the float left from the original code 

/************************************************
				THE NEW STUFF
************************************************/
#subNav ul { position: absolute; left: 0px; top: 25px; width: 186px; padding: 0px 14px 4px 10px; background-color: #cd1732; font-family: Arial, Helvetica, sans-serif; font-size: 10px; line-height: 12px; font-weight: 800; color: #ffb3b3; list-style: none; list-style-position: outside; list-style-image: none;  text-transform: uppercase; border-top: 5px solid #e31937; display: none;z-index:201; }/* z-index: 100; */
#subNav ul a:link, ul#subNav ul a:visited { color: #fff; text-decoration: none; padding: 0 0 0 0px; margin: 0 0 0 0px; }
#subNav ul a:hover { color: #fff; text-decoration: underline; }
#subNav ul li { display: inline-block; width: 186px; height: auto; padding: 5px 0px 7px 0px; margin: 0 0 0 0px; border-top: 1px solid #f61a1f; }
#subNav ul li.first { border-top: 8px solid #cd1732; }
#subNav ul li.submenu {display: inline-block}

	
